hi everyone i bought an x factor monster truck.i have had it about 5 weeks and had nothing but trouble with this truck,problems are hard to start also engine cuts out when i bring the brakes on and also going through glow plugs every half an hour,i have taken this truck back to the shop 9 times now and they say its ok now and when i bring the truck back home its still the same i have asked for my money back and they said no.on tuning this engine i used 10% nitro but now I'm on 16% nitro i have used cooler glow plugs but still the same i have also tryed mixture being lean and also rich but still the same,but I'm a newbie at this could someone please help many thanks.oh yes forgot to say truck back in shop with a broken gear
 
try bumping up the nitro to 20-30% and use a hot glow plug..as far as the engine stalling sounds like a clutch problem...thats what happened to me before
 
Bump your nitro to 20% and as for it dying when you apply the brakes.
check you idel setting take off your air filter look down the venturi and turn on your raidio and reciver and apply the brakes..if your carb slide is closeing all the way thats your problem..adjust the idel screw clock wise in till you have around 1.5 to 2 mm opening.. thats were I whould start..

oh and try a med. plug like the mc#9

thats cool but check out your idel like I was saying in my previous post.
LMK what its doing after you check it. dying when you apply the brakes this rule is the first to check..
 
yeah forgot about that zandor..what i was referring to as "clutch problems" is when your clutch locks (extended all way out against clutch bell) this prevents your clutch bell from free spinning and will make the wheels pull even when not on the gas..this sometimes makes the engine stall..
